>. what is the reason for using the High memory feature, knowing that IA64
>architecture supports direct access to the whole physical address
>space from processor and from IO devices ? (Until now we thought this
>was only a 32 bit processor feature).
We only use the high memory feature on systems with a crippled, light chipset
(eg one without IOMMU); it is required for system stability there.
What chipset do you use ?

Can you get us several AltSysrq M outputs when the system hangs up due to lowmem exhaustion? Thanks, Larry Woodman This problem has been fixed in RHEL3-U4. We could not revert the fancyiommu patch because it broke the kernel ABI. Instead, we changd the slab allocator so that it allocates the kernel data structures from highmem. This prevents exhausting lowmem on the IA64 systems with holes in memory and large amounts of ram. Please grab the patest RHEL3-U4 kernel and verify that this problem is fixed. Larry Woodman Larry's fixes (referred to in comment #10) were committed to the RHEL3 U4 patch pool on 18-Oct-2004 (in kernel version 2.4.21-22.EL). I'm changing the state of this to MODIFIED now.
